Method and structure of sailing practices
Sailing practices are carried out every month of the year in the Port Olímpic of Barcelona, aboard one of our sailboats of up to 15 meters in length.
The practice sessions are carried out on a voyage basis with a rest stop every 4 hours.
You can do them during the week on four consecutive days, with 4 hours of practice each day, or on a weekend, with 8 hours of practice each day.
You will do the sailing practices only once, since they are valid for any of the titles, that is, if you have already completed them with the PER or the PY, your CY will be enabled for sailing.
Sailing practice agenda
The objective of the practices is that you identify what are the safety guidelines on board and that you are able to avoid risks during sailing. Special emphasis will be placed on tacking and jibing maneuvers, since during these there is a greater risk of accidents and breakdowns.
During the 16 hours of internship you will learn:
- Courses of the boat depending on the wind and maneuvers.
- Boat elements related to sailing: rigging, rigging, sails... and the most common knots.
- How sails are folded and cared for.
- How to hoist and lower the sails.
- How sail balance influences gait.
- How the boat reacts when you put the rudder to one side or another and its effect on speed reduction.
- Adjust sails depending on the course and the use of the ropes.
- How to take the waves depending on the course and its influence on the progress of the boat.
- How to carry out advanced maneuvers under sail: tackling, pairing, anchoring, leaving the anchorage under sail and safety maneuvers such as collecting man overboard, putting reefs, etc.
